Q: Is 414,160 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 414,160 is a composite number.

Why is 414,160 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 414,160 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 16 20 31 40 62 80 124 155 167 248 310 334 496 620 668 835 1,240 1,336 1,670 2,480 2,672 3,340 5,177 6,680 10,354 13,360 20,708 25,885 41,416 51,770 82,832 103,540 207,080 and 414,160, with no remainder.

Since 414,160 cannot be divided by just 1 and 414,160, it is a composite number.
